The Technical Council of the Gulf Standards Organization for the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) countries held a meeting in Riyadh to discuss the development and advancement of Gulf standards and specifications. During the meeting, a set of draft standards and technical regulations were approved to unify specifications across vital sectors. The council also reviewed the results of a market survey on automotive tires and discussed the development of a conformity assessment system in accordance with ISO 17065. Additionally, the meeting covered topics such as linking electronic systems between member countries, updating intellectual property rights documents, the 2027 budget for the organization, and supporting the Gulf Accreditation Center. The overall aim is to enhance trade, protect consumers and the environment, and promote the growth of Gulf industries.
